"Aspen Creek Crossroads gains a new equine vet"

Fresh Fiction Review

Falling for the Rancher
Roxanne Rustand

Reviewed by Clare O'Beara
Posted April 25, 2018

Inspirational Romance

Darcy Leighton is the last veterinarian working in a small town practice after the founder's death. She knows the practice has been sold, but doesn't realise that the new owner only wants an equine clinic. FALLING FOR THE RANCHER might be better titled Falling for the Vet, but rancher does imply the great outdoors.

Logan Maxwell arrives in Aspen Creek Crossroads with more than one shadow in his past. He has decided to just get on with making a good life and since it's his money, the practice will be run his way. But Darcy, determined to raise her daughter well after being widowed, asks Logan to work with her. If she sees to it that he doesn't lose clients in the first two months, he can use the time to get established among the horse owners and then decide about keeping or reducing small animal work.

I thoroughly enjoyed the tale which is gently inspirational and presents the good side of small town life. Emma, the four year old girl, is smart, well advanced for her age and dying to learn to ride -- of course. Logan has two reining horses including the lovely palomino in the cover picture, and Darcy, who rode in her youth, has a wonderful ride. But first there's a lot of fuss and kerfuffle, including a handyman auction for charity, renovating the elderly, graceful home Darcy inherited and dealing sensibly with Emma's asthma. All that and vet patients of the large and small variety as well.

The author Roxanne Rustand tells us that she loves the back country Wisconsin setting and she brings it excellently to life, with fine weather at Easter giving way to violent storms. The atmosphere is supportive, the people genuine. The romance is suitable for anyone from teens to adults. I will look forward to more visits to the town and if you have not read earlier books in the series don't worry, FALLING FOR THE RANCHER works perfectly as a standalone. I recommend the read.

SUMMARY

The Cowboy's New Family

All veterinarian Darcy Leighton wants is a good life for her daughter. But when the vet practice she hopes to inherit is bought out from under her by newcomer Logan Maxwell, she stands to lose her position completely. Recovering from a bad breakup, the handsome cowboy wants a fresh start—one that doesn't include working with a woman he's undeniably attracted to. No stranger to heartbreak, Darcy has reservations of her own, but she can't walk away from this job. She'll just have to convince Logan to take a chance on her…and believe that what they have together is strong enough to last.
